typus
Latin
noun
Definitions
- figure, image
- type, form, sort, kind
- (medicine) form, type, or character of a fever
- (New Latin) a coin die
- (New Latin) a printing form font die
- (New Latin)
Etymology
Derived from Ancient Greek τῠ́πος (blow, impression, mark, type, outline, text, figure, content, pressing, summoning, pattern) root from Proto-Indo-European *(s)tewp- (push, stick, strike).
